Definition and Meaning
A Transfer of Copyright Ownership Agreement is a legally binding document that formalizes the transfer of copyright from one party (the transferor) to another (the transferee). This agreement outlines the specific rights being transferred, the compensation involved, and any terms or conditions applicable to the transfer. It serves to clearly delineate the ownership of intellectual property and ensures that both parties have a mutual understanding of the terms.
Components of the Agreement
- Transferor and Transferee Information: Identifies who is giving and who is receiving the copyright.
- Work Description: Clearly defines what work or works the copyright pertains to.
- Terms of Transfer: Clarifies whether the transfer is total or partial and outlines any limitations.
- Compensation: Specifies any monetary or other forms of compensation for the copyright transfer.
- Representations and Warranties: Assurances given by the transferor regarding their authority to transfer the rights.
- Governing Law: Identifies which jurisdiction's laws govern the agreement.

Key Elements of the Transfer of Copyright Ownership Agreement Template
The agreement contains several crucial elements essential for its validity and effectiveness. Each component ensures clarity and security for both parties involved.
Important Sections
- Definitions: Establishes key terms used throughout the agreement to prevent ambiguity.
- Rights Clause: Details what rights are being transferred, such as reproduction, distribution, or public display.
- Duration: Specifies the duration of the transfer, whether it is perpetual or temporary.
- Obligations: Sets forth any responsibilities of either party post-transfer, such as maintaining records of transfer.

Important Terms Related to Transfer of Copyright Ownership Agreement
Understanding specific terminology is crucial to grasp the full scope and implications of the agreement.
Key Terms
- Transferor/Transferee: Parties involved in the transfer process.
- Intellectual Property: The work or set of works being transferred.
- Exclusive Rights: Rights that solely belong to the transferee upon transfer.
- Non-exclusive Rights: Rights that may also be held by the transferor or other parties.
Examples of Using the Transfer of Copyright Ownership Agreement Template
The agreement is versatile and can be applied to a wide range of scenarios involving creatives, organizations, and businesses.
Real-World Applications
- Publishing Industry: Transferring book rights from author to publisher.
- Entertainment Media: Film companies acquiring scripts or song rights.
- Software Development: Companies obtaining code rights for resale or modification.
